Jira from Atlassian is a popular project management tool widely used in app development. It facilitates collaboration among development teams, helping streamline the entire development lifecycle. In Jira, tasks are organized and tracked through customizable boards, making it easy to visualize the progress of the project. BigAgile is an advanced project planning software designed to assist teams in managing complex projects with greater efficiency and collaboration. Built on the principles of Agile methodology, BigAgile enables teams to break down projects into smaller, manageable tasks, track progress in real-time, and ensure that goals are met within set timelines. In conclusion, both Jira and BigAgile offer robust solutions for project management, each catering to different user needs. Jira excels with its extensive integration capabilities and customizable workflows, making it ideal for larger teams and complex projects. Conversely, BigAgile provides a more streamlined, user-friendly experience, appealing to smaller teams or those new to agile methodologies. Ultimately, the choice between the two depends on the specific requirements of the organization, including team size, project complexity, and desired features.
